About This Scheme
The “Dr. Dhyanpal Singh Memorial Award (for Final-Year Undergraduate Students of All Colleges)” scheme is implemented by Govind Ballabh Pant University of Agriculture and Technology, Pantnagar, under the Department of Agriculture, Government of Uttarakhand. The scheme aims to support and encourage meritorious students in their final year of undergraduate studies by reducing financial burdens.
Benefits
₹30.0K · annual
The selected students will receive an amount of ₹30,000/- per year in their final year of undergraduate.

How to Apply
IIn-person
Students are first invited to submit their applications on the prescribed form. A committee, constituted by the Vice Chancellor, then reviews and evaluates these applications following a defined procedure. Based on the committee’s recommendations, the Vice Chancellor grants approval, after which the students receive their payments.
